When you change tire size up front, you aren't changing too many variables really. Total vehicle weight, front tire weight, vehicle drag, and total rotational mass all technically change, but to a small degree. The contact patch variable is the most significant. The main reason to have the same size all around is to be able to rotate when you need to without having to buy new tires - both for convenience and savings. The (most likely slight) reduction in understeer is just gravy. The defense rests.
